2007 House Bill 4270

Establish priority of Medicaid estate recovery program claim

Introduced in the House

Feb. 14, 2007

Introduced by Rep. Aldo Vagnozzi (D-37)

To establish the priority vis a vis other creditors of a claim on the estate of deceased person who had more debts than assets of a proposed Medicaid estate recovery program. This is a program in which the cost of services provided to Medicaid recipients (most often nursing home or long-term care services) may be recovered from the person’s estate after death.

Referred to the Committee on Judiciary
